Getting to Sharjah

So, you can easily reach Sharjah from Dubai by taking a taxi or the metro from Union Station, which takes about 30 minutes. Look, the traffic might be a bit crazy, but it's definitely doable. You'll pass by some interesting landmarks like the Dubai Creek and the Sharjah Corniche.

Must-Visit Museums

Here's the thing: Sharjah has a plethora of amazing art museums that you should not miss. The Sharjah Museum of Art, for instance, is a must-visit, with an impressive collection of contemporary art from around the world. Honestly, I was blown away by the diversity of the exhibits. But, what really caught my attention was the Sharjah Calligraphy Museum, which is dedicated to the art of Arabic calligraphy — and it's completely free to visit.

Practical Tips

When visiting these museums, make sure to plan your day according to their opening hours, as some of them close early. For example, the Emirates Museum is open from 8 am to 2 pm, and the entrance fee is around 10 AED.
